0

我在 form1 中有一个 DateTimePicker 控件。我想从nvarchar(50)我的数据库中 Employee 表的 BirthDate 字段在该控件中设置它的值。

public string EmpBirthDate
{ 
    get { return dateTimePickerBirthDate.Value.ToString(); }
    set { dateTimePickerBirthDate.Value = DateTime.Parse(value); }
}

但是,我得到这个错误:

'System.Windows.Forms.DateTimePicker' 不包含'value' 的定义,并且找不到接受'System.Windows.Forms.DateTimePicker' 类型的第一个参数的扩展方法'value'(您是否缺少 using 指令还是汇编参考?)

4

1 回答 1

3

根据 MSDN,DateTimePicker 有一个名为“Value”的属性,大写 V,而不是小写:http: //msdn.microsoft.com/en-us/library/system.windows.forms.datetimepicker.value.aspx

于 2013-08-24T15:58:41.100 回答